Mini Bell Pepper Nachos

Ingredients:
6 Mini sweet bell peppers  ~ 186 grams ~ weigh for accuracy (2 1/2 Greens)
3 ounces Taco Seasoned Beef ~ recipe below (1/2 Leaner and 1.5 Condiments)
1/2 cup reduced fat sharp cheddar cheese (1/2 Lean)
1 tbsp sour cream or 2 tbsp plain non-fat Greek yogurt (1 Condiment)
1 tbsp guacamole or 3/4 ounce avocado, chopped (1/2 Healthy Fat)
1/4 cup shredded lettuce (1/4 Green)
2 tbsp sliced green onions (1/4 Green)
Optional:
1 ounce pickled sliced jalapenos (1 Optional Snack)

Directions:
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
Cut the ends off the mini bell peppers and then cut lengthwise. Remove seeds and ribs. Place peppers on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Arrange the peppers in a single layer, cut side up. Bake for 5 min.

Top peppers with cooked ground beef and cheese. Bake for 7 to 8 min or until cheese is melted. Top with sour cream or Greek yogurt, guacamole or avocado, lettuce, green onions and sliced jalapenos.

1 Servings with
1 Lean, 3 Greens, 3 Condiments, 1/2 Healthy Fat (for the 95 to 97% lean ground beef) and 1 Optional Snack

* If you want to use 85 to 94% lean ground beef, omit the guacamole or avocado.

** If you want to omit the lettuce and sliced green onions, use 224 g of mini bell peppers.

~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Taco Seasoned Beef

Ingredients:
1 lb 95 to 97% lean ground beef (2 Leaner)

Taco Seasoning Blend (or 1 tbsp store bought Taco Seasoning):
1 tsp chili powder (2 Condiments)
1 tsp cumin (1 Condiment)
1/2 tsp garlic powder (1 Condiment)
1/4 tsp salt (1 Condiment)
1/2 tsp black pepper (1 Condiment)

Directions:
In a large skillet over medium heat, add meat and seasonings. Cook and break up meat until cooked thoroughly about 6 to 7 min. Drain meat of any excess fat.

2 Servings with
1 Leaner (6 ounces cooked) with 3 Condiments per serving

Ricotta and Bacon Stuffed Mini Peppers

Ingredients:
1 pound assorted mini peppers, about 18 mini peppers (6 Greens)
2/3 cup part skim ricotta cheese (2/3 Lean)
1 egg, beaten (1/3 Lean)
1/2 cup reduced fat mozzarella cheese, shredded (1/2 Lean)
1/4 cup freshly grated parmesan cheese (4 Condiments)
4 slices turkey bacon (1/2 Lean)
2 tbsp fresh basil chopped (1/4 Condiment)
2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(1/2 Condiment)
1/4 tsp salt ~optional (1 Condiment)
1/8 tsp black pepper (1/4 Condiment)

Directions:
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Cook turkey bacon and chop into very small pieces. Set aside. Cut peppers in half lengthwise, removing seeds and ribs. Place on a baking sheet and set aside.

In a medium bowl, combine ricotta, egg, mozzarella cheese, parmesan cheese, turkey bacon, basil, parsley, salt and pepper. Fill peppers with the cheese mixture. Bake for 18 to 20 min or until ricotta is set and cheese is melted.

Makes 2 Servings
Each serving provides
1 Lean, 3 Greens, and 3 Condiments (about 18 pepper halves)
or
Makes 4 Servings
Each serving provides
1/2 Lean, 1 1/2 Greens, and 1 1/2 Condiments (about 9 pepper halves)

*I used 18 whole mini peppers/36 pepper halves (1 lb total weight) for the entire recipe, so 18 pepper halves per serving The amount of peppers per serving will vary depending on weight.

Philly Cheesesteak Stuffed Peppers

Ingredients:
4 medium green bell peppers
1/3 cup diced yellow onion
2 tsp minced garlic
1/4 cup low sodium beef broth
6 oz sliced baby bella mushrooms
1 lb thinly shaved, deli roast beef or thinly sliced steak
4 tbsp low-fat cream cheese
4 oz reduced fat provolone cheese, sliced

Directions:
Preheat oven to 400 degrees.
Slice peppers in half lengthwise, remove ribs and seeds, and set aside.
In a large skillet, saute, the onions and garlic in broth over medium-high heat for about 5 min, or until onions are translucent. Add the mushrooms, and continue to cook until mushrooms are tender.
Mix in the roast beef and heat through, about 3 to 5 min. Remove skillet from heat, and stir in cream cheese.
Fill each pepper with an eighth of the roast beef mixture, then top each half with a 1/2 ounce of cheese. Bake for 15 to 20 min until peppers are tender and cheese on top is melted and bubbly.

4 Servings (2 Bell Pepper Halves) with
1 Lean, 3 Greens, and 3 Condiments per serving

Cali'Lasagna

Ingredients:
2 Lite Cali'flour Foods Crusts * (1 Lean, 6 Greens)

For Meat Mixture:
1/4 cup Onions, chopped (4 Condiments)
1/2 lb Jennie-O Sweet Italian Chicken Sausage or 95 to 97% Lean Ground Beef, uncooked (1 Leaner)
1/4 tsp Salt ~ omit if using chicken sausage (1 Condiments)
1/8 tsp Black Pepper (1/4 Condiment)
1/4 tsp Garlic Powder (1/2 Condiment)
3/4 cup Lucini Marinara Sauce ~ 35 calories per 1/2 cup * (3 Greens)
1/2 cup Great Value Italian Diced Tomatoes (1 Green)

For Cottage Cheese Mixture:
12 oz 2% Cottage Cheese (1 Leaner)
3 tbsp Egg Beaters (1 Condiment)
2 tsp Dried Parsley (2/3 Condiment)

Additional Toppings:
2 cups Fresh Baby Spinach (2 Greens)
1/4 cup Fresh Basil, chopped (1/2 Condiment)
1 cup Reduced Fat Mozzarella Cheese ~ 3 to 6 g fat per oz (1 Lean)
1/4 cup Fresh Grated Parmesan Cheese (4 Condiments)

Directions:
Prepare Meat Mixture: Spray a non-stick skillet with cooking spray. Saute onions in the skillet until tender, about 5 min. Add the Italian chicken sausage (casings removed) or ground beef, salt (omit if using chicken sausage), black pepper, and garlic powder. Continue cooking until meat is brown. Drain off excess fat. Stir in marinara sauce and Italian diced tomatoes. Heat on low for 5 min. Set aside.

Prepare Cottage Cheese Mixture: In a small bowl combine cottage cheese, egg beaters, and parsley. Set aside.

Prepare Spinach: Rinse spinach to clean spinach. While leaves are wet, place spinach in a microwave safe bowl. Cover with plastic wrap or use a microwave safe lid. No need to add additional water. Steam in the microwave for 1 to 2 min or until fully wilted. Chop and set aside.

Assemble Lasagna: Preheat oven to 375 degrees.
Spray a 9 inch deep dish pie pan with cooking spray. Spread 1/3 meat mixture at the bottom of the pie dish followed by one crust. Top the crust with 1/3 more of meat mixture, half of the cottage cheese mixture, half the spinach, 2 tbsp of basil, 2 tbsp of fresh parmesan cheese, and 1/2 cup of  mozzarella cheese.

Top with the second crust. Spread 1/3 meat mixture, remaining cottage cheese mixture, remaining spinach, 2 tbsp of basil, 2 tbsp of parmesan cheese, and 1/2 cup of mozzarella.

Bake for 40 to 45 min or until warmed through. Remove from oven and let stand 10 min. Enjoy!

4 Servings with
1 Lean, 3 Greens, and 3 Condiments per serving

The recipe calculations are based on the Cali'Lite crusts and not the traditional cauliflower crusts.


* When choosing a sauce, it must have less than 5 g of Carbs, less than 50 calories, less than 200 mg sodium, and less than 3 g fat per serving or 1/4 cup.

Slow Cooker Pizza Casserole

Ingredients:
1 lb uncooked 95 to 97% lean ground beef ~ 12 oz cooked (2 Leans)
1 tsp garlic powder (2 Condiments)
3/4 tsp salt (3 Condiments)
1/4 tsp black pepper (1/2 Condiment)
1 tsp dried oregano leaves (1 Condiment)
1 tsp dried basil leaves (1/2 Condiment)
2 cups roughly chopped fresh cauliflower (4 Greens)
1/4 cup fresh grated parmesan cheese (4 Condiments)
* 4 cups Great Value Italian diced tomatoes, blended into a sauce or 2 cups approved marinara sauce (8 Greens)
1 and 1/2 cups reduced fat shredded mozzarella cheese with
2 oz turkey pepperoni slices, divided (2 Leans)

Directions:
Over medium high heat, cook ground beef in a large skillet. Add gar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Drain grease. Remove from heat.

Add dried oregano, dried basil, cauliflower, parmesan cheese, marinara sauce and 1 oz of turkey pepperoni that has been cut into fourths to the ground beef until combined. Pour into a slow cooker that has been sprayed lightly with cooking spray.

Cook on LOW for 4 to 6 hours.
Top with mozzarella cheese and additional 1 ounce of turkey pepperoni. Cook for an additional 30 min on HIGH or until cheese has melted.

4 Servings with
1 Lean, 3 Greens, and 3 Condiments per serving

* Most marinara sauces are no longer approved on the 5 and 1 plan, but canned Italian diced tomatoes is approved. Look for a brand that is less than 5 g of carbs. I like to use Great Value brand. Just be mindful that canned veggies are higher in sodium.

Guidelines for choosing a tomato sauce:

Tomato Sauce (per 1/4 cup serving)

less than 50 calories
less than 5 g carbohydrates
less than 200 mg sodium
less than 3 g of fat

Sweet and Tangy Sloppy Joes

Ingredients:
8.75 oz 93% lean ground beef, cooked and drained of fat (1 and 3/4 Lean)
1/4 cup reduced fat sharp cheddar cheese (1/4 Lean)
Or use 10 oz of lean ground beef if omitting cheese

For the Sauce:
3 tbsp reduced sugar ketchup (3 Condiments)
1 tbsp yellow mustard (1 Condiment)
1/2 tbsp apple cider vinegar (1/8 Condiment)
1 tbsp Walden Farms pancake syrup (1/4 Condiment)
1/2 tsp chili powder (1 Condiment)
1/8 tsp salt (1/2 Condiment)

Directions:
Brown ground beef in a medium skillet over medium high heat. Drain fat and measure out 8.75 oz. Return to skillet. Save the rest for another use.

Combine sauce ingredients in a small bowl. Pour sauce over ground beef. Heat skillet over low heat. Stir until combined. Continue cooking for 4 to 5 min or until heated thoroughly stirring often.

Divide mixture in half and top each portion with 2 tbsp cheese.

Makes 2 Servings
Each serving provides
1 Lean and 3 Condiments
(Add 3 Greens to make a complete Lean and Green meal)


Want to serve these with the Cali'flour Foods flatbreads? 
Divide the recipe into 3 servings instead of 2 servings. Each serving will provide 2/3 Lean with 2 Condiments. The flatbreads count as 1/3 Lean and 2 Greens so add 1 more Green to complete your Lean and Green meal!

Don't want cheese? 
Use 10 oz of cooked 93% lean ground beef as 2 Leans.

Want to enjoy a Chobani zero sugar yogurt later in the day? 
Leave out the cheese. Use 8.3 oz cooked 93% lean ground beef which counts as 1 and 2/3 Lean while the yogurt counts as 1/3 leanest.

Slow Cooker Green Chile Chicken

Ingredients:
2 lbs boneless, skinless, chicken breasts (4 Leaner)
2 (4 oz) cans chopped mild green chiles (2 Greens)
1 tsp garlic powder (2 Condiments)
1 tsp ground cumin (1 Condiment)
tsp chili powder (2 Condiments)
1/2 tsp salt (2 Condiments)
1/2 tsp black pepper (1 Condiment)
4 oz reduced fat cream cheese (4 Healthy Fats)
1/4 cup regular sour cream (4 Condiments)

Directions:
Place the chicken in the slow cooker. Cover the chicken with green chiles, garlic powder, cumin, chili powder, salt and pepper. Cover and cook on LOW for 4 1/2 hours.

When done, use forks to shred the chicken and mix with the juices. Stir the cream cheese into chicken and continue cooking for 30 more min on LOW. Then stir in sour cream until combined. Serve immediately.

*Freeze this meal for later! Place the chicken, chilies, and spices in a freezer safe ziploc bag. Label and freeze up until 6 months.

Thaw bag in fridge. Empty the bag into the slow cooker. Cook on Low 4 to 5 hours. 30 min before serving, shred the chicken and add the cream cheese. Continue cooking for 30 more min. Stir in sour cream at the end. Enjoy!

4 Servings (about 1 cup) with
1 Leaner, 1/2 Green (still need 2 1/2 Greens more such as 1 1/4 cup cauliflower rice), 3 Condiments, and 1 Healthy Fat per serving
